To gain access to the sheet format level, either select the “Edit Sheet Format” icon from Sheet Format toolbar or right click on a free spot on the graphics area and select Edit Sheet Format from the shortcut menu. Note: Because drawing borders are located on the sheet format layer, the sheet format must be activated first to gain access to automatic border command.
